I'm afraid I don't have too much information to link Jane Bendelow back to her parents. From her wedding certificate (20-May-1848) I have her father as Thomas Bendelow, a Labourer. She is described as a Spinster of full age, no profession, and living in Masham and could only make her mark.
Since my original posting I have found her in the 1851 York census she is recorded (as Jane Sturdy) as aged 24, born in Well. That would put as being born in around 1827 (allowing for my ancestors inability to calculate their own ages !).
In 1861 she had moved to Castleford and was then aged 33 !
I have birth certs for 7 her children (born between 1849 and 1861).
